Is carotid intima media thickness useful for individual prediction of cardiovascular risk? Ten-year results from the Carotid Atherosclerosis Progression Study (CAPS)

Despite cIMT being predictive for cardiovascular endpoints, it did not consistently improve the risk classification of individuals. Carotid intima media thickness may not be useful for the risk stratification of individuals in the general population.
